Just received mine today. Easy build with ribbon wire. I have a single coil in it now, but I need to try a stacked dual coil. The airflow is a bit tight for you lung hitters, but it's perfect for me. The vape definitely seems cooler and the atty doesn't get hot. I'm not getting a huge flavor increase over my small chambered drippers, but it does look good on the EHPro Nzonic clone!

It does indeed look good on the Nzonic clone. I've been eyeballing one but I'm afraid the draw will be too tight to suit me. If you leave off the sleeve, is the draw any looser?
The draw is quite a bit looser without the sleeve, it feels about the same as two 1 mm airholes. I don't drill any of my atties so I'm comparing to what I have stock.
Update
revising my assessment without the sleeve. Very loose draw and might be enough for some of you lung hit folks. I had a wick blocking one of the airholes, but once I cleared that out, it is a very loose draw without the sleeve.
Another discovery today as I was vaping it without the sleeve. It will leak without the drip shield sleeve. If you take a look at the pictures on FastTech, there is a black oring on the base that seals against the sleeve. There should be another oring above it where the cap seals, but mine didn't come with one. It's pretty stupid, because there is a groove in the base for it and the original has it. I have a lot of metric orings and 1.8 mm is too thick for the cap to catch any threads. I raided one of the orings from a Tobecco Oddy and it works fine now. You could also probably seal with dental floss or something. The leaking is only an issue if you don't use the sleeve, with the sleeve on it acts as a drip shield.

It should have 2 orings. It works fine with the sleeve without the 2nd oring, because the oring they do have on it seals the sleeve. But the atty can be used without the sleeve. That's why they put the logo on the cap which is covered by the sleeve. I haven't tried to source an oring at the hardware store, but the orings in a big box of 200 orings I purchased as Harbor Freight were all too thick to allow the cap to thread down.
